Microsoft Excel 2007 Templates, Forms and Macros
2.0 hours

Course overview
This session will enable you to create standardised workbooks that include data and formatting and simple macros to automate your tasks.

Who should attend
Delegates should feel confident in the topics covered in the Getting Started module.

Learning outcomes
At the end of the module, you will be able to:
• Create and edit templates including data and formatting and locked cells to demonstrate effective use of this feature
• Employ validation features necessary to accept dates and displays error messages to ensure accuracy of input
• Create a form, selecting from available form controls, to provide an effective means of controlling data entry
• Automate repetitive actions by assigning macros to keystrokes or drawing objects to maximize efficiency
